Rajasthan Police constable electrocuted

Rajasthan,Crime/Disaster/Accident, Thu, 02 Aug 2012 IANS

Jaipur, Aug 2 (IANS) A 34-year old Rajasthan Police constable was electrocuted while his colleague sustained serious burns when they came in contact with overhead electricity wires while chasing criminals in the state's Kota town Thursday, police said.

According to police, the incident took place in Railway Colony area of the district, some 250 km from Jaipur.

"A woman had been admitted to a government hospital in Kota with severe burn injuries. When a policeman went to the hospital, she said that she was put on fire by two youth who she did not know," said a police officer.

A police team from the Railway Colony police station went to the spot of the incident.

"Two constables, Rajesh Kumar and Manoj, entered an under construction building to look for the two youths as suggested by the woman. The building was empty. When Rajesh and Manoj went upstairs to ascertain if someone was on the rooftop, they came in contact with high-tension overhead wires," said the officer.

Rajesh died on the spot, while Manoj sustained serious burns.

"Manoj is at present undergoing treatment at a hospital. His condition is stated to be stable," the officer said.
